龙空技术网

正则神级应用-替换HTML资源引用

威哥聊信息化 233

前言:

今天你们对“css替换文本”大体比较关心,同学们都想要剖析一些“css替换文本”的相关知识。那么小编在网络上收集了一些有关“css替换文本””的相关内容,希望兄弟们能喜欢,各位老铁们快快来了解一下吧!

如何用正则替换css文件路径

例如:

<link href="css/main.css" type="text/css" rel="stylesheet">替换成<link href="/path1/path2/css/main.css" type="text/css" rel="stylesheet">

请问这样如何替换呢?

正则表达式

# 下面正则式二选一(<link[^>]*?href=[""'])(\.{2}\/plugins?)([^""']+)([^>]+>)(<link[^>]*?href=[""'])(\.{2}\/dist+)([^""']+)([^>]+>)
替换文本
$1/path1/path2/$2$3
测试文本
<head><meta charset="utf-8"><meta name="viewport" content="width=device-width, initial-scale=1"><title>{{ ORGANIZATION }} | 登录</title><!-- Google Font: Source Sans Pro --><link rel="stylesheet"href=";><!-- Font Awesome --><link rel="stylesheet" href="../plugins/fontawesome-free/css/all.min.css"><!-- icheck bootstrap --><link rel="stylesheet" href="../plugins/icheck-bootstrap/icheck-bootstrap.min.css"><!-- Theme style --><link rel="stylesheet" href="../dist/css/adminlte.min.css"></head>
替换效果

标签: #css替换文本